Transaction 1869cc8d82b07ecaf6d0ea328014c3c92de961758980beee057f51601af2d53f
1 Input
1 Output
-
1869cc8d82b07ecaf6d0ea328014c3c92de961758980beee057f51601af2d53f:0
- value
- 678288
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d049e258b4ca332d2cb9cd41e92263543a2a5c0 OP_EQUAL
- address
- 37Feg6MC1gCZsGNsavhRzVddZ5R2FC9YNo